The speaker expresses concerns about the rapid pace of changes and decision-making, particularly in relation to Sweden's potential NATO membership. They feel that the process is moving too quickly and that more time is needed to fully understand the consequences. The speaker reflects on their personal stance, noting a shift closer to NATO but still undecided. They emphasize the importance of careful consideration in such significant matters, especially in light of recent global events.
